Q: Is 29,667,196 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 29,667,196 is not a prime number.

Why is 29,667,196 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 29667196 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 13 26 52 251 502 1,004 2,273 3,263 4,546 6,526 9,092 13,052 29,549 59,098 118,196 570,523 1,141,046 2,282,092 7,416,799 14,833,598 and 29,667,196, with no remainder.

Since 29,667,196 cannot be divided by just 1 and 29,667,196, it is not a prime number.
